IT業(yè)內(nèi)存數(shù)據(jù)庫(kù)
導(dǎo)讀:內(nèi)存數(shù)據(jù)庫(kù)的出現(xiàn)標(biāo)志著數(shù)據(jù)庫(kù)行業(yè)的又一次飛躍,內(nèi)存數(shù)據(jù)庫(kù)的最大特點(diǎn)是其“主拷貝”或“工作版本”常駐內(nèi)存,即活動(dòng)事務(wù)只與實(shí)時(shí)內(nèi)存數(shù)據(jù)庫(kù)的內(nèi)存拷貝打交道。
[p=21, null, left]目前在國(guó)內(nèi)電信行業(yè),內(nèi)存數(shù)據(jù)庫(kù)已經(jīng)是普遍使用了,特別是這次聯(lián)通BSS、OCS、電信OCS產(chǎn)品,基本都是集成了內(nèi)存數(shù)據(jù)庫(kù)產(chǎn)品,其中主要是TT、altibase,似乎沒(méi)有IBM的solid的案例,此外華為有自己的內(nèi)存數(shù)據(jù)庫(kù)產(chǎn)品。
[p=21, null, left]
[p=21, null, left]內(nèi)存數(shù)據(jù)庫(kù)是和我們經(jīng)常使用的共享內(nèi)存類(lèi)似的技術(shù)產(chǎn)品,比較專業(yè),對(duì)客戶直接的感受就是,給了他們一個(gè)可以圖形化維護(hù)的工具,感覺(jué)上穩(wěn)定性和擴(kuò)展性比各個(gè)廠商土鱉的共享內(nèi)存要高級(jí)一點(diǎn)。
[p=21, null, left]
[p=21, null, left]其實(shí)做計(jì)費(fèi)的人都知道,共享內(nèi)存不是通用的內(nèi)存產(chǎn)品,盡管靈活性和穩(wěn)定性不一定比內(nèi)存數(shù)據(jù)庫(kù)高,但效率和資源占用是有很大領(lǐng)先的。內(nèi)存數(shù)據(jù)庫(kù)對(duì)比物理數(shù)據(jù)庫(kù),其性能提升的優(yōu)勢(shì)在于減少了與文件系統(tǒng)的IO,但是從數(shù)據(jù)的組織上,并沒(méi)有改變物理數(shù)據(jù)庫(kù)各個(gè)數(shù)據(jù)實(shí)體關(guān)系型的分布。當(dāng)數(shù)據(jù)訪問(wèn)時(shí),其內(nèi)存的增、刪、改、查的效率并沒(méi)有共享內(nèi)存中類(lèi)似的操作效率高,因?yàn)楣蚕韮?nèi)存的數(shù)據(jù),可以由應(yīng)用進(jìn)行組織,可以通過(guò)采用一定的算法,最大程度優(yōu)化數(shù)據(jù)的訪問(wèn)效率。所以使用內(nèi)存數(shù)據(jù)庫(kù)并不表示你的性能提升已經(jīng)完成了,它只是一個(gè)平臺(tái),需要你充分揚(yáng)長(zhǎng)避短,才能達(dá)到你期望的效果。
[p=21, null, left]
[p=21, null, left]從可維護(hù)性上,內(nèi)存數(shù)據(jù)庫(kù)圖形化的優(yōu)勢(shì)似乎很明顯,但其實(shí)如果一個(gè)廠商比較有時(shí)間,都可以做一些內(nèi)存管理的工具,不一定是圖形化的,可以是腳本,只要是可用的,相信電信行業(yè)大多數(shù)的維護(hù)人員還是可以接受的。同時(shí)共享內(nèi)存由于是專用的,不是通用的,其維護(hù)過(guò)程中的問(wèn)題處理和優(yōu)化速度也相對(duì)快。
[p=21, null, left]
[p=21, null, left]從使用對(duì)象上,我一直對(duì)內(nèi)存數(shù)據(jù)庫(kù)定位在計(jì)費(fèi)的使用有些不同看法,我個(gè)人認(rèn)為計(jì)費(fèi)是大數(shù)據(jù)的操作,使用個(gè)性化的共享內(nèi)存更好,而內(nèi)存數(shù)據(jù)庫(kù)適合于類(lèi)數(shù)據(jù)庫(kù)的聯(lián)機(jī)事務(wù)操作,例如余額管理中心、充值?,F(xiàn)在行業(yè)中雖然已經(jīng)有很多內(nèi)存數(shù)據(jù)庫(kù)的案例,但是很多人對(duì)內(nèi)存數(shù)據(jù)庫(kù)的安全還是擔(dān)心的,很多時(shí)候,還是信賴物理數(shù)據(jù)庫(kù)的數(shù)據(jù),而余額、欠費(fèi)等關(guān)鍵數(shù)據(jù)是否在內(nèi)存數(shù)據(jù)庫(kù)中操作,也是很多人比較擔(dān)心的,畢竟計(jì)費(fèi)的文件是可以備份的,所以目前對(duì)內(nèi)存數(shù)據(jù)庫(kù)的使用還是物理數(shù)據(jù)庫(kù)的一個(gè)補(bǔ)充。
[p=21, null, left]
[p=21, null, left]最后對(duì)內(nèi)存數(shù)據(jù)庫(kù)還是要BS一下,需要的內(nèi)存太多了,理論上的說(shuō)法是同樣的數(shù)據(jù),內(nèi)存數(shù)據(jù)庫(kù)是共享內(nèi)存使用內(nèi)存資源的1.5,其實(shí)這個(gè)數(shù)據(jù)不止的,現(xiàn)在主機(jī)的配置是有很大的提高,但都是銀子啊,做一個(gè)省的應(yīng)用軟件費(fèi)用,最后還不如賣(mài)主機(jī)和第三方軟件,這個(gè)行業(yè)有句實(shí)話,大家都是給別人打工。
以上就是我要為大家介紹的關(guān)于IT業(yè)內(nèi)存數(shù)據(jù)庫(kù)的全部?jī)?nèi)容,文中內(nèi)容僅供大家參考,若有什么不當(dāng)?shù)牡胤?,歡迎大家指正,大家共同學(xué)習(xí)進(jìn)步嘛!
【編輯推薦】